They will pass on the genes when bred. Their antlers are … WebBy 1870, the State’s Tule elk population had dropped from 500,000 to less than 10 according to the National Park Service. The severe decline of the elk was largely a consequence of simultaneous hits from heavy hunting and habitat loss as land was converted to agriculture and ranching. Four years passed without a single Tule elk sighting. futószőnyeg 120 cm széles

WebMay 26, 2007 · Born at Bear World near Rexburg, Idaho, this little guy is leucistic not to be confused with albino. Leucistic means the elk has reduced pigmentation. His eyes have no unusual eye coloring. The elk’s mother is also leucistic and was bred with a regular pure Rocky Mountain elk. Officials say the odds of this little one being born leucistic are ...
